Development of an open market dwelling to include a two storey side extension, to use materials to match the existing. The private garden space is proposed to be extended up to the front/footpath boundary line using closeboard fencing to match the existing. A low level wall or hedge is proposed to follow the front boundary line to clearly divide the public footpath and private land
